摘要:在使用MySQL查詢數(shù)據(jù)時,正確設(shè)置查詢條件和參數(shù)是非常重要的,這有助于提高查詢的效率和準(zhǔn)確性。本文將介紹,以便更好地使用MySQL數(shù)據(jù)庫。
1. 使用索引
索引是MySQL中非常重要的性能優(yōu)化手段,可以大大提高查詢效率。在使用MySQL查詢時,應(yīng)盡可能使用索引來優(yōu)化查詢。可以通過使用EXPLAIN語句來查看查詢語句是否使用了索引。如果查詢語句沒有使用索引,可以考慮添加索引或者優(yōu)化查詢語句。
2. 使用LIMIT語句
在使用MySQL查詢數(shù)據(jù)時,應(yīng)盡可能使用LIMIT語句來限制返回的數(shù)據(jù)條數(shù),這可以提高查詢效率。可以使用LIMIT語句來設(shè)置查詢的起始位置和返回的數(shù)據(jù)條數(shù)。例如,LIMIT 0,10表示從第一條數(shù)據(jù)開始返回10條數(shù)據(jù)。
3. 使用ORDER BY語句
在使用MySQL查詢數(shù)據(jù)時,應(yīng)盡可能使用ORDER BY語句來按照指定的字段排序返回數(shù)據(jù)。可以使用ASC或DESC關(guān)鍵字來指定升序或降序排序。在使用ORDER BY語句時,
4. 使用WHERE語句
在使用MySQL查詢數(shù)據(jù)時,應(yīng)盡可能使用WHERE語句來設(shè)置查詢條件,這可以提高查詢準(zhǔn)確性和效率。可以使用比較運算符、邏輯運算符和IN、LIKE等關(guān)鍵字來設(shè)置查詢條件。在使用WHERE語句時,
5. 使用GROUP BY語句
在使用MySQL查詢數(shù)據(jù)時,應(yīng)盡可能使用GROUP BY語句來對數(shù)據(jù)進行分組統(tǒng)計。可以使用SUM、AVG、COUNT、MAX、MIN等函數(shù)來對數(shù)據(jù)進行統(tǒng)計計算。在使用GROUP BY語句時,
正確設(shè)置MySQL查詢的條件和參數(shù)可以提高查詢效率和準(zhǔn)確性,這對于使用MySQL數(shù)據(jù)庫非常重要。在使用MySQL查詢數(shù)據(jù)時,應(yīng)盡可能使用索引、LIMIT、ORDER BY、WHERE和GROUP BY等語句來優(yōu)化查詢效率和準(zhǔn)確性。